Default Simple Brakes Question

What size socket do i need to attach to the ratchet to remove the caliper when im changing my brakes and rotors? thanks

1998 Lexus Gs 300

definitely want a breaker bar...
and turn the steering to the opposite side to give yourself room.
torque down to 95-100lb

also the short sockets wont clear so youll need an extension or a longer socket.

For the front, you need to remove 2 14mm bolts for the caliper, and 2 17mm bolts for the caliper bracket. If you are replacing the rotors, hit them really hard with a strong hammer multiple times before disassembly. That way they will easily come off when you take your caliper bracket off
